Job Description






Role Summary



The overall purpose of the role is to provide administrative support in an effective and efficient manner to Partners/Managers and all staff in the unit.



Responsibilities




  • Prepare professional correspondence, financial statement, reports and documents under the direction of the Partners and Managers. 

  • Assist the unit leadership to monitor and follow up on staff time charge on a weekly basis.

  • Monitor and track staff leave applications by liaising with Managers and Partners to obtain approval for leave on SAP.

  • Receive, direct and relay telephone, email, general correspondence and other incoming information to the right people in an efficient and timely manner.

  • Organize and coordinate meetings, conference and travel arrangements.

  • Arrange internal meetings, take minutes and keep notes.

  • Generate invoice and bills to clients and follow-up on bill collection.

  • Initiate and manage client acceptance procedures on the client relationship management system i.e. Phoenix.

  • Generate payment vouchers.

  • Maintain filing systems for clients’ files.

  • Order and maintain stationery and equipment supplies.

  • Maintain schedules and calendars of Partners in the unit.

  • Ensure that all office equipment are in working order and that proactive maintenance is routinely carried out to avoid disruption to service.

  • Receive visitors into appropriate meeting rooms and ensure their comfort and convenience.

  • Undertake any other duty and ad hoc responsibilities appropriate to the post as requested by unit Partners, managers and staff.



Qualifications




  • Possess a minimum of Bachelor’s degree/HND with a minimum of a second class  lower/lower credit in Business Administration, Economics or related courses.

  • Have a minimum of five credits in WASSCE Ordinary Level/NECO subjects or acceptable equivalent examination, including Mathematics and English Language in one sitting only.

  • Have a  minimum of 5 years’ cognate experience in administration and office management

  • Effective decision making skills. 

  • Proficiency in the use of MS-office tools i.e. Excel, Word and Power-point etc

  • Self-motivated and able to work with minimal supervision, proactively seeking guidance, clarification and feedback. 

  • Sound written and oral communication.
